US: Debate On Returning Students Wearing Masks In Classroom Moves To Court

A massive debate is going over on whether the students returning to schools should wear masks in the classroom has moved from school boards to courtrooms.

Lawsuits have been filed either for or against masks in schools in at least 14 states. In some cases, normally rule-enforcing school administrators are finding themselves fighting state leaders.

While state laws normally trump local control, legal opinions from mask proponents have a good chance of coming out on to say legal experts. The court battle is just a beginning amid the protests and even violence took over masks around the United States

Big school districts that want to require masks are in court and battling governors in Florida, Texas and Arizona. Worried parents are suing over similar legislative bans on mandates in Utah, Iowa and South Carolina. Lawsuits fighting mask requirements have popped up in Missouri, Illinois, Michigan, Kentucky and Montana.
